Walmart tire and Lube Express; What a joke!! Don't let them change the oil in your car, unless you don't care about throwing your money down the drain ...for that is exactly what you do there. They may actually change your oil, but lube your car?? Hah!!! They don't check fluids in your transmission or differentials and they don't grease all fittings under your vehicle (driveshafts, tie rods, etc) I know this for a fact because I got underneath my car and checked after getting home...the check plugs on the differentials still were caked with dirt (which if they took them off the wrench would have taken most of the dirt off) and the grease fittings on the driveshafts (4-wheel drive SUV) were in the same shape, dirt on them, and when I greased them they took a whole lot of grease which tells me Walmart doesn't do jack crap at any oil change and lube job. I don't know if it's ignorance or just plain laziness; but be real carefull where you take your car for service and make sure they'll allow you in the bay also so you can watch and make sure the workers do the job!

I once worked for walmart tire and lube express. And I'll tell you that they realy are a bunch of cheats! We were told to not admite to doing any damege to a vehical, to document the damage as being there prior to service, so they would not have to loose any money on having to pay for repairs.

Its true, they dont check every thing they are suposed to, they save time doing this and can get more cars in this way. And there tire protection plan, what a joke!

Most of the tires they sale are factory rejects, and just try to get them to replace them. They will charge you to replace them, for the new tire, and for a valve stem, even if you bought the tire two weeks ago. If you have a vehical with lub fitting and transaxals to greas, dont count on them to do it.

My manager once claimd to check a air filter on a car, and said it was good, the costomer had told them to replace it if it needed to be. Well, when the costomer got the car back and asked if the air filter was good he was told that it was. The customer, with a suprised look on his face, said, "Thats funny, cause i removed the filter befor I brought the car in!" The customer was then accused of lying, and taking out the filter after the oil change. I was sent out side to check it and I screws to the filter had not been removed, and they told me not to say a word to the customer, I put a new filter in for him and they charged him for it, he then requsted to have me pull the car in and recheck it over! I got in truble and they sent the car back out and told the customer that they had no time to do this, he had already been in and they had other customers to take care of! once a customer came in for a rotation and balence, i noticed a nail in one of his tires, i told my boss to tell the customer about it.

He said were busy and dont have time to do a flat repair on it. He then came back and told me to put a new tire on it, he had talked to the customer and they wanted a new tire. when i whent inside to get the tire the customer stoped me and asked how badly damaged the tire was, I told him the trueth and said "Its not realy bad, just a surface puncher and was very easaly repaired!" thats when i learned that my boss had told them it was not repairable or road safe, i told him i asure you it is repairable and very road safe! I later got yelled at for just repairing the tire not replacing it and for telling the customer something differenent then he had, that he was the boss not my not to do it again! I could give four years of thes type of exaples. I urge people DO NOT TAKE YOUR CAR TO ANY WALMART SERVICE STATIONS! unless you dont care about your car!!!!!
